Filters:
clear
Country: Ireland

auto parts market in Tuam Road

About 1 results.

Express Auto Parts & Services LTD

Tuam Road, H91 DD76 Galway, Ireland

Express Auto is truly a notable name when it comes to availability dependability and affordability of high standard replacement car parts performance parts accessories tyres and car service.

  • 1